    Frank had never gone to a school dance before unless you counted the Mickey Mouse dance in first-grade and Frank didn't. He was nervous and excited. The entire school had been buzzing about Homecoming. Even the teachers had been more laid back than normal. Mrs. Dodds actually made a Jeopardy game for the class to play to review for their test on Monday.

    He was going with Leo. Frank had mixed feelings about Leo. Leo sometimes made jokes at his expense. Once, he had given Frank a Chinese finger trap and the entire lunch table had howled with laughter when Frank had been unable to get out. He had finally freed his fingers when Mrs. Demeter's iguana had chewed it into two. Frank had been even more of a laughing stock than usual for weeks.

    Still, Leo had offered to drive Frank to Homecoming and Frank preferred that to having his grandmother drive him. He didn't need people to start calling him "baby man" again. Frank looked in the mirror in his living room. He had put hair gel on for the first time in his life and was wearing cologne. His black suit looked neat and his tie had elephants on it. Frank thought he looked much more dapper than anymore. His thoughts were interrupted by the honk of a car.

     "Leo is here!" Frank said to his mom. "Goodbye grandma!"

     "Goodbye, Fai!" his grandmother said as he headed out to Leo's car.

     "Thanks Leo," Frank said as he hopped into the car.

    "No problem," Leo said. "I figured I should show off Festus to someone if I couldn't show him off to Calypso."

    "Festus?" Frank asked.

    "My car," Leo said. "My foster parents were going to sell him because he broke down, but I repaired him, so they let me keep him."

   When they arrived at the school, Frank was stunned by how the school had been transformed by the student council. The theme was "Greek Gods" and Frank saw several girls actually wearing what looked like chitons. Many guys were wearing bed sheets as togas, but most of them were wearing suits like Frank was.

    "Well, Frank," Leo said. "Want to flirt and dance with girls? Follow my lead. All the ladies love Leo."

    Frank laughed and followed Leo. He heard the song finish and John Legend's "All of Me" began to play. The couples joined together and danced slowly. Frank saw Reyna and Jason dancing slowly. Percy was tucking a loose strand of hair behind Annabeth's ear while she steered him. Beckendorf was holding onto Silena's left hand as she spun like a ballerina. Grover and Juniper were laughing and dancing at once. Frank laughed when he saw Leo hugging himself and dancing as if he was waltzing. 

     Frank moved towards the snack table and poured himself some punch. He drank some and as he finished his cup, he saw Hazel smiling slightly at him. She was wearing a sparkly golden dress and looked more brilliant than the sun. He hadn't expected to see her here today. She had been crying earlier that day because Jacob had broken up with her.

    "How do you like it?" Hazel asked.

    Frank smiled. Even in the midst of a breakup, she was kind and considerate.

    "I'm having a good time," Frank said.

   It was true. He didn't dance with Hazel or any girl that night, but it was still one of the best nights of his life.
